This is yesterdays downwinder session, from my 'Boattracker' App,
the other screen option shows distance, av speed, top speed, time. knots, km, miles are all options.

As for phones non waterproof absolutley not..but for $80 you buy an amazing water tight housing good enough for underwater photos! Then you can slip that into a water proof pouch and there you have it.

Can call for help on trips like this is you need, or for a 'ready' for pick up upon landing...no brainer for me..a purpose built GPS cant help you if you get stuck.
Ive also got 'find my phone' activated..so built in Epirb! if required!

Havent had a chance to look at other Apps yet, but i know there are some great mountain bike Apps that have really detailed info, that I'm sure woudl work for sailing also...

This trip was around 26km, top speed 26knots in a decent lumpy swell!
